Grilled Meat-On-A-Stick (Kafta Kebabs)

Seasoned ground meat is packed around skewers and grilled for this classic Middle-Eastern dish. This recipe was published by my grandmother-in-law's Armenian Orthodox church. If you're using beef, don't use leaner than 85/15 fat percentage or the kebabs will tend to fall apart. You can find a recipe for Syrian pepper in my profile, or substitute a 50-50 blend of ground pepper and allspice. Show more

Directions

  1. Thoroughly mix all ingredients. Chill for at least 30 minutes.
  2. Pack handfuls of the meat mixture onto skewers to form cylinders about 1" thick.
  3. Grill uncovered over high heat, turning the skewers as the meat browns, until the kebabs are brown on all sides and the meat is cooked through, around 10-12 minutes. Serve with rice pilaf and salad.
